zoukankan      html  css  js  c++  java
  • SSRS报表导出工具

    1. 使用背景

    我们平时经常使用微软的SSRS为客户制作各种各样的报表,有很多时候客户都需要订阅功能,能够让报表以邮件的形式发送给客户的报表使用者。

    也许我们知道微软的Reporting Service能够对报表完成订阅功能,并且能够将报表发送出去,但现实中往往需要更为灵活的发送邮件的方式和时间进行发送。

    为此我们希望能够有一个小工具能够将SSRS报表以指定的格式进行导出,然后能够借助SSIS的各种强大组件将报表以附件的形式发送给用户。

    1. 导出工具

    为此,开发了以下报表的导出小工具,供各位BI同事能够使用。

     报表导出工具.rar

    3 .工具介绍

    3.1 FISK.BI.ExportSSRSReport.exe.config配置文件配置

    3.2 工具使用

    请完成以上配置之后,开始调用FISK.BI.ExportSSRSReport.exe

    该EXE需要有两个参数

    第一个参数:需要指定报表的路径:例如:"/Reports/Area "

    第二个参数:需要指定报表的参数Json字符串:例如:"{'Month':'201809','Region':'E1'}"

    调用的方式如下:

    FISK.BI.ExportSSRSReport.exe "/Reports/Area " "{'Month':'201809','Region':'E1'}"

    EXE ,两个参数 中间都用空格分开。

    一.控制台调用方式:

    二. SSIS调用方式

    当然也可以通过变量传递过来。

    执行完之后会在指定的文件夹中生成需要的内容,后续通过工具将文件邮件发送出去。

  • 相关阅读:
    cookie,session,django中间件,csrf回顾
    CSRF
    django中间件
    cookie与session
    form组件简单回顾
    分页器组件与form组件
    ajax回顾
    AJAX
    python魔法方法详解
    python静态方法类方法属性方法
  • 原文地址:https://www.cnblogs.com/lxy131/p/10495893.html
Copyright © 2011-2022 走看看